php弹出图片怎么做

worktile 其他 172

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在PHP中,可以通过以下几种方式来实现弹出图片的功能。

    方法一:使用HTML和PHP结合的方式
    1. 在HTML中,使用``标签来显示图片。例如:``。
    2. 在PHP中,可以使用`echo`语句输出HTML代码,将图片路径和名称作为变量传入。例如:
    “`php
    “;
    ?>
    “`
    3. 将以上代码保存为.php文件,在浏览器中打开该文件,即可弹出图片。

    方法二:使用JavaScript的方式
    1. 在HTML中,可以使用`
    “`
    2. 在JavaScript中,编写一个函数`showImage()`,使用`window.open()`方法来弹出图片。例如:
    “`javascript
    function showImage(){
    var imagePath = “路径/图片名称.jpg”;
    window.open(imagePath, “Image”, “width=500,height=500”);
    }
    “`
    3. 将以上代码保存为.html文件,在浏览器中打开该文件,点击按钮即可弹出图片。

    方法三:使用弹出窗口插件
    1. 可以使用一些专门用于弹出窗口的插件,如jQuery的弹出窗口插件fancybox。
    2. 首先,引入jQuery和fancybox的相关文件,在HTML中创建一个链接来触发弹出窗口。例如:
    “`html
    点击弹出图片
    “`
    3. 在JavaScript中,初始化fancybox插件,使其能够识别链接并进行弹出图片的功能。例如:
    “`javascript
    $(document).ready(function() {
    $(“[data-fancybox]”).fancybox();
    });
    “`
    4. 将以上代码保存为.html文件,在浏览器中打开该文件,点击链接即可弹出图片。

    以上是几种常见的实现方式,根据需求选择其中一种方式来实现在PHP中弹出图片的功能。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    弹出图片是指在网页中点击某个元素或触发某个事件后,弹出一个图片浏览器或者新窗口展示图片。实现这个功能主要依靠前端的技术。下面是使用PHP实现弹出图片的步骤:

    1. 确定要弹出的图片:首先,你需要确定要弹出的图片的路径和名称。可以将图片路径存储在一个数组中,或者直接写在代码中。这里假设你已经有了要弹出的图片路径。

    2. 创建HTML页面:我们需要创建一个HTML页面,作为整个弹出图片的容器。在这个页面中,我们需要添加一个触发事件的元素,比如一个按钮或者图片链接。你可以使用HTML中的``标签来显示触发事件的元素。

    3. 使用PHP生成动态内容:在HTML页面中,我们可以使用PHP来生成动态内容。可以使用``标签的`src`属性来引用图片路径,但是为了实现弹出图片的效果,我们需要添加一些额外的代码。

    4. 添加JavaScript代码:要实现弹出图片的效果,我们需要使用JavaScript。在HTML页面中,使用`


    ```

    在这个示例代码中,我们使用了一个foreach循环来遍历图片路径数组,并生成图片链接。当用户点击图片链接时,会调用JavaScript函数`showImage()`,该函数使用`window.open`函数创建一个新的浏览器窗口来显示图片。

    这只是一个简单的示例代码,你可以根据自己的需求进行更进一步的修改和扩展。例如,你可以使用一些现成的JavaScript库,比如jQuery或者Bootstrap,来创建更漂亮的模态框来显示图片。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要实现在PHP中弹出图片,可以通过以下步骤进行操作:

    1. 使用HTML和CSS创建一个简单的页面结构,包括一个按钮和一个img标签,用于显示图片。
    2. 在PHP中编写一个处理图片弹出的函数。该函数可以通过接收图片的URL作为参数,然后将该URL赋值给img标签的src属性,以显示图片。
    3. 在页面中,通过调用该函数,将需要弹出的图片的URL传递给函数,实现图片的弹出效果。

    下面是具体的操作流程:

    步骤1:创建HTML页面结构
    首先,创建一个HTML页面,包含一个按钮和一个图片标签。

    “`html



    弹出图片示例







    “`

    在上述代码中,我们使用了CSS来将图片隐藏起来,使用最大宽度和高度来保持图片的自适应尺寸。

    步骤2:编写PHP函数
    接下来,在PHP中编写一个函数来实现图片的弹出效果。

    “`php
    “; echo “document.getElementById(‘popupImage’).src = ‘$imageUrl’;”; echo “document.getElementById(‘popupImage’).style.display = ‘block’;”; echo ““;
    }
    ?>
    “`

    上述代码中,我们通过输出一段JavaScript代码来实现将指定URL的图片赋值给img标签的src属性,并将图片显示出来。

    步骤3:调用PHP函数
    在HTML页面中,通过调用上述函数,将需要弹出的图片的URL传递给函数。

    “`html



    弹出图片示例








    “`

    在上述代码中,我们通过PHP的include语句将之前编写的PHP函数包含进来,然后在按钮的onclick事件中调用函数,并传递图片的URL作为参数。

    这样,当用户点击按钮时,即可弹出指定路径的图片。

    以上就是在PHP中实现图片弹出效果的方法和操作流程。通过创建HTML页面结构、编写PHP函数,并在页面中调用该函数,我们可以实现在PHP中弹出图片的功能。注意要将图片路径传递给函数,并在函数中通过JavaScript代码将图片显示出来。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部